Popular styles for a cover-up tattoo

Il existe différents styles de tattoo cover-ups, adapted to the nature of the original tattoo. Here are some examples of common styles for tattoo cover-ups:

Flowers and nature

Floral tattoos are a classic choice for cover-ups. The flowers can conceal unwanted patterns while adding a touch of elegance and colour. For instance, some roses or some Lotus are perfect options for covering an existing tattoo, creating a new work full of meaning.

Geometric motifs

The tattoo cover-ups Geometric, with sharp and structured shapes, can also be an excellent option for covering up an old design. This type of cover-up is ideal for giving an old tattoo a modern and contemporary look, transforming it into a more minimalist and trendy piece of art.

Realistic style

If the old tattoo has more detailed or larger elements, a style Realistic Perhaps the best solution for covering and transforming an image. Portraits, animals or landscapes can easily cover an old tattoo while adding a more sophisticated dimension.

Choosing the right design for a tattoo cover-up

Choosing the appropriate design for your tattoo cover is a crucial step in ensuring an aesthetic and durable result. Here are the elements to consider:

Analysis of the old tattoo

Before choosing the design for your tattoo cover, it is essential to assess the old tattoo. The thickness of the lines and the colours of the old tattoo will influence the cover-up design. A good tattoo cover use the contours of the old tattoo to make it an element of the new design.

Consult an experienced tattoo artist

A professional and experienced tattoo artist will be able to guide you in choosing the design. They will also be able to offer creative ideas that respect the size, shape, and colour of the old tattoo, while ensuring that the final result is harmonious.

The style and placement of the design

The style of tattoo cover It needs to harmonise with the old tattoo. A simple design can be covered by a complex pattern; however, if the old tattoo is already detailed, it is better to choose a design that is equally detailed for a successful cover-up.

The stages of the recovery process

The process of tattoo cover is similar to that of a classic tattoo, but requires more planning and precision. Here are the main steps for carrying out a tattoo cover-up:

First consultation

The first step is to meet with an experienced tattoo artist to discuss a cover-up. They will analyse the old tattoo and propose possible designs based on your expectations.

Design conception

Following the consultation, the tattoo artist will create a design that takes the existing tattoo into account. They will incorporate elements of the current design while proposing a new aesthetic approach to conceal imperfections.

Tattoo and cover-up

Once the design is approved, the tattoo artist will begin working on the cover-up. This stage can take several hours, or even several sessions, depending on the size and complexity of the design.

Aftercare

As with any tattoo, aftercare for tattoo cover are essential for optimal healing. Follow your tattoo artist's instructions, apply healing cream and avoid sun exposure.
